The building is a renovation of a wooden apartment building in the suburbs of Tokyo. 20 units have been reduced to 10 units, and the private area has been expanded in plan and section. All the rooms on the first floor have a concrete-faced earthen floor, and a part of the floor is set at GL+895mm to match the existing first floor level. The new staircases in each room are also expected to serve as structural reinforcement.
